# Availability implementation
Implemented on `feat/refactor-v1` on 2026-08-28.
- Added one fail-closed financial availability gate shared by Wallet, Internal Wallet, Market, and transaction workers.
- Normal mode requires healthy GL (including its database) and Kuknos Horizon. `network.kuknos-enabled=false` is the explicit, startup-time GL-only switch; it never changes automatically.
- Mutation RPCs return gRPC `UNAVAILABLE` during an outage. Read-only RPCs remain available; unknown future RPCs are treated as mutations.
- Transaction event outbox/inbox workers pause before claiming work. Dependency outages do not dead-letter business events.
- Kuknos subscription blocks its callback during a GL outage so the Horizon cursor cannot advance past an unrecorded external deposit; the streamer pauses entirely when Kuknos is manually disabled.
- GL health now reports not-serving when PostgreSQL is unavailable. Wallet/Market health propagates the gate, and the public API returns HTTP 503 with `status=critical`.
- Availability transition/recovery logs are structured JSON on stderr for the existing OTel collector. Outages use `CRITICAL`; recovery uses `INFO`.
- Added GL to the development Procfile and explicit GL/availability/Kuknos settings to dev, stage, and main service configs.

Deployment prerequisite: the compose files still need the actual GL image/service definition and database secret. The config intentionally points to `gl:8600`; without that service, health is critical and mutations remain halted.
Remaining architectural limit: health preflight closes the known outage path but cannot make a GL write and Kuknos submission atomic. GL-first acknowledged reservation/command processing plus reconciliation is still required for a strict cross-system guarantee.
